What is the Physician Certification Form – Serious Health Condition?
The Physician Certification Form is a crucial document used in conjunction with the Family Medical Leave Act (FMLA), California Family Rights Act (CFRA), and Pregnancy Disability Leave (PDL). This form allows healthcare providers to certify an employee's serious health condition, providing essential verification required by law. The significance of this certification cannot be overstated—it is paramount for both employees seeking leave and the health care providers evaluating their medical conditions.
This form is governed by key regulations, including FMLA, CFRA, and PDL, ensuring that employees receive the necessary protections during their medical leave. It serves as a safeguard for employees by confirming medical need while also aiding healthcare providers in delivering accurate information promptly. Ultimately, a properly completed Physician Certification Form maintains compliance and protects the rights of all parties involved.

Who Needs the Physician Certification Form?
The Physician Certification Form is primarily used by healthcare providers and employees. Healthcare providers are responsible for accurately completing the form based on their assessment of the patient's health status. This includes confirming the diagnosis, extent of the health condition, and any recommendations for leave duration.
Employees play a crucial role by initiating the certification process. They must request the form from their healthcare provider when seeking leave for serious health conditions and ensure it's filled out correctly. In certain scenarios, family members may also become involved, especially if they are caregivers or if the employee is unable to complete the process on their behalf.
Eligibility Criteria for the Physician Certification Form – Serious Health Condition
To qualify for a Physician Certification Form, an employee must meet specific eligibility criteria defined under applicable laws. Serious health conditions typically encompass a range of medical issues that require prolonged care or treatment.
Eligible conditions often include serious illnesses, injuries, incapacitating stages of chronic health conditions, or conditions requiring extended treatment. California state laws may also stipulate further specific cases that fall under the scope of eligibility, ensuring comprehensive protection for employees seeking leave.

Submission Methods and Delivery of the Physician Certification Form
Once the Physician Certification Form is completed, there are several methods for submission. Employees can choose from the following channels:
-
Email: Send the completed form securely via email to the Human Resources department.
-
Fax: Utilize a fax machine to transmit the form directly, ensuring timely delivery.
-
In-person: Deliver the form physically, allowing for immediate confirmation of receipt.
It's crucial to submit the form within the designated deadline of 15 days to avoid potential consequences. Tracking submission status can be done through confirmation methods established by the employer, which may include emails or written acknowledgments.
Understanding the Importance of Timely Submission
Timeliness in submitting the Physician Certification Form cannot be stressed enough. Delays can lead to significant legal ramifications for both employees and employers. When submissions are late, employees risk losing their FMLA, CFRA, or PDL protections, which could negatively impact their job security.
Examples of potential issues due to late filing include denial of leave requests or complications in transitioning back to work. Such scenarios underline the necessity of adhering to submission deadlines to safeguard employees' rights and maintain compliance.

Who is eligible to fill out the Physician Certification Form?
The form is to be completed by health care providers certifying an employee's serious health condition. Employees and their family members may need this document to apply for medical leave under FMLA, CFRA, or PDL.
What is the deadline for submitting the completed form?
The completed Physician Certification Form must be returned to the Human Resources department within 15 days of the request to ensure timely processing of your leave request.
